colonic f. one communicating between the colon and the surface of the body (external colonic f.), or between the colon and another hollow organ (internal colonic f.).

colonic i. weak muscular activity of the colon, leading to distention of the organ and constipation.

colonic t. 1. passage of feces through the colon.  2. a measure of the time required for feces to pass through the colon; called also colonic transit time.

colonic u. the lifting up of the mucosal surface of the colon owing to edema, resulting in a characteristic mosaic pattern on radiology.
